Base64 を使用して整数を短い文字列にエンコードし、その値を Open Refine (Google Refine) に返したいと考えています。
例を見つけましたが、常にエラーが発生します。
import base64
foo = base64.b64encode('1')
return foo
「MQ==」を返す動作
しかし、整数 1 をエンコードしたいのですが、次のコードでエラーが発生します。
import base64
foo = base64.b64encode(bytes([1]))
return foo
私が見つけた例は次のとおりです: Python 3 で整数を base64 文字列にエンコードする方法